  • Description Oxprenolol induced contact dermatitis in a worker at a pharmaceutical plant, in the division for drug synthesis. Epichlorhydrin was also used for the production of both propranolol and oxprenolol.
  • Uses Vasodilator(coronary).
  • Therapeutic Function Antiarrhythmic
